Key Features Comparison

Split Camera - Clone Mirror Switch
Split Camera - Clone Mirror Switch Features
  • Split screen view to see both front and back cameras simultaneously
  • Mirror image option to flip the camera view
  • Switch between front and back cameras with a single tap
  • Capture photos and videos using both cameras
  • Adjust camera settings like resolution, frame rate, and more
  • Save captured media to device storage
Split Pic
Split Pic Features
  • Split photos vertically or horizontally
  • Adjust position and angle of split line
  • Add borders and vignette effects
  • Blend images smoothly
  • Save and share split pics

Pros & Cons Analysis

Split Camera - Clone Mirror Switch
Split Camera - Clone Mirror Switch
Pros
  • Allows for creative photography and video recording
  • Convenient for selfies, video calls, and live streaming
  • Easy to use with intuitive controls
  • Supports high-quality camera output
Cons
  • May drain battery faster due to using both cameras simultaneously
  • Limited customization options compared to some other camera apps
  • Occasional performance issues or crashes reported by some users
Split Pic
Split Pic
Pros
  • Intuitive interface
  • Powerful editing tools
  • Creative possibilities
  • Affordable pricing
  • Available on iOS and Android
Cons
  • Limited free version
  • Requires in-app purchases for more features
  • No desktop version
  • Less features than some competitors
